查看完整版本: [-- 【求助】不开VPN就无法访问任何网页 --]

狗狗静电BBS - wwW.DoGGiEhoMe.CoM -> 电脑全方位 Computer Guide -> 【求助】不开VPN就无法访问任何网页 [打印本页] 登录 -> 注册 -> 回复主题 -> 发表主题

bbsriver 2011-06-06 00:01
Win7旗舰版系统,ADSL无线路由网络环境。

出现这个问题以前一切操作正常。没有意外死机/崩溃/重启等问题发生。

故障现象是:

开机后约2~3分钟内可以正常上网(我猜这2~3分钟内是某个程序/服务还没有启动?)。但是随后就无法打开网页。必须运行OpenVPN才能访问所有网页——无论墙内还是墙外。所有浏览器都是如此,无论ie、opera、firefox、chrome。(openvpn并没有设成开机自动启动。是手工启动的。)

但同时聊天工具、BT都能正常使用。

同时网络当中的其他电脑也能正常访问网页,证明不是路由器的问题。就是本地机的故障。

我猜测是openvpn某次退出时出现故障,没有把所有设置都恢复到初始状态。(但是openvpn自身没有提示。)导致整个系统访问80端口时都还要经过代理——而代理又已经不存在了,所以导致无法打开网页。

但问题是,win7系统里什么地方能同时设置所有浏览器的代理状况?我已经分别检查了ie、opera、firefox的代理设置,都没有勾选相关选项。(从openvpn运行原理来说,启动后也不是逐一修改每个浏览器的代理设置,因此从浏览器选项里找不到代理设置的问题。)

那openvpn到底改了系统的什么地方,导致所有浏览器访问80端口都必须经过代理?我又怎么能把它手动改回来?

Eve_okay 2011-06-06 20:18
实在不行,重置一下windows的TCP/IP协议试试,不知道WIN7能不能用下面的命令。
Copy code
netsh int ip reset c:\resetlog.txt

http://support.microsoft.com/kb/299357

Eve_okay 2011-06-06 20:29
重置后所有IP配置会丢失,看OPENVPN的介绍,相关配置好像也会受到影响。

What is OpenVPN?

With OpenVPN, you can:

tunnel any IP subnetwork or virtual ethernet adapter over a single UDP or TCP port,

bbsriver 2011-06-12 22:58
不管用。不过换了个路由器解决了。

实在很神奇。网络当中2台电脑都能正常上网。只有1台不能上网。怎么看都应该就是这台电脑自己的问题。但是换了个路由器就好了……

天堂有令 2011-06-13 13:57
可以尝试下恢复路由器的默认设置

mecyl 2011-08-01 16:09
抱歉我今天才看到这一贴。

据我所知openvpn应该在系统中安装了一个虚拟网卡,并且修改系统的路由表,让所有的数据包通过虚拟网卡进出。而不是对浏览器进行代理设置。

按理说openvpn关闭的情况下,系统的路由表是恢复到正常的状态下的,也就是不走openvpn的虚拟网卡。为什么80端口会特殊这个要看你openvpn里面的设置了。


至于换了路由器就好了,这个可能只是现像不是原因,建议再换回原来的路由器试试。 [s:2]

gydxyx 2011-09-07 17:18
用户被禁言,该主题自动屏蔽!


查看完整版本: [-- 【求助】不开VPN就无法访问任何网页 --] [-- top --]



Powered by PHPWind v6.0 Code © 2003-05 PHPWind
Gzip enabled

You can contact us